Exigencies of Angus Certified Beef:

1• Breed
The animals should have 66% of black coat or solid Red. Regarding mixed breed they must have a minimum of 51% of Angus blood when crossed with another British race, 66% of Angus blood when one is a continental race and 75% of Angus blood if crossed with East Indian breed.

2• Maturity / Age
Only young cattles, young bulls up to 6 teeth and vaquillonas up to 4 teeth will be certified. This means only precocious animals wil be accepted.

3• Tipification and Clasification
The following categories of clasification and tipification will be accepted:

- Novillito (milk teeth): II,NN,AA
- Novillo joven ( 2 to 4 teeth): IJ,NJ,AJ
- Novillo (6 teeth): I6,N6,A6
- Vaquillona (4 teeth): VQI,VQN,VQA

4• Fat cover
A minimum of 6mm of fat cover, measured in the Longissimus Dorsi muscle between the 12th and 13th rib.

5• Marmoreo
A minimum degree of "slight" equivalent to the USDA standards to highlight and guarantee tenderness, taste and juiciness of meat.
